II-27.5kV I-Single Pole Vacuit Circuit Breaker(uchungechunge lwe-ZW7) yakhelwe ngokukhethekile amasistimu okusabalalisa amandla kaloliwe kaloliwe, lapho ukusebenza okuthembekile kokushintsha kanye nekhono eliphezulu lokuphazamiseka kwephutha kubalulekile. Isetshenziswa kakhulu kumanethiwekhi amandla okudonsa asebenza ku-27.5kV, enikeza ukusebenza okuzinzile ngaphansi kokushintshwa okuvamile nezimo zangaphandle ezinzima.
Idizayinelwe ngegumbi lokucisha i-arc ye-vacuum kanye nesakhiwo esihlangene sesigxobo esisodwa, iI-27.5kV I-Single Pole Vacuit Circuit Breakeriqinisekisa ukuphazamiseka okusheshayo kwemisinga yephutha ngenkathi inciphisa izidingo zokulungisa. Idizayini yayo engasindi iyenza ifanelekele izinhlelo zokusebenza ezifakwe ezigxotsheni kanye nesiteshi esincane.
Amapharamitha Wobuchwepheshe we-ZW7 I-Single Pole Circuit Breaker
Igama lepharamitha
Inani Lezinombolo
I-Voltage elinganiselwe
27.5KV
Imvamisa elinganiselwe
50 Hz
Ikalwe okwamanje
630/1250/1600/2000/2500 A
Ikalelwe Ukuphuka Kwesekethe Efushane
20/25/31.5 KA
Ukwenza Kwesekethe Emfishane Okukalwe kube Manje (Ukuphakama)
50/63/80 KA
Ilinganiselwe Ukuzinza Kwe-Dynamic Yamanje (Ukuphakama)
I-Thermal Stability Current (RMS) elinganiselwe
Ilinganiselwe Isikhathi Samanje Sokuphulwa Kwesekethe Efushane
izikhathi ezingu-30
Isikhathi Esilinganiselwe Sokuqina Kwe-Thermal
4 s
Kukalwe Ukulandelana Kokusebenza
CO-0.3S-CO-180s-CO
Impilo Yemishini
10000 izikhathi
Ukuqina Kwezingubo Zokuthintana Okuvumelekile
4 mm
Isekhethi Yesibili Iminithi elingu-1 Imvamisa yamandla imelana nogesi
2 kv
Isisindo
500/750 Kg
I-ZW7 I-Single Pole Circuit Breaker Mechanical Parameters
Igama
Ukusula phakathi koxhumana nabo abavuliwe
18±1 mm
Xhumana nokuhamba ngaphezulu
4 ±1 mm
Ibanga eliphakathi nendawo
700±1 .5mm
Isikhathi sokushaya sokuvala ukuxhumana
≤5ms
I-asynchrony ye-on-off yezigaba ezintathu
≤2ms
Isikhathi sokuvula
≤50ms
Isikhathi sokuvala (ukuvala ugesi)
≤100ms
Isivinini sokuvula esimaphakathi
1.4-1.8m/s
Isivinini sokuvala esimaphakathi
0.9-1.1 m/s
Ukumelana nesifunda ngasinye se-conductive
≤50 μΩ
I-ZW7 series 27.5kV Single Pole Vacuum Circuit Breaker isebenzisa ukwakheka kwe-modular ehlanganisa isiphazamisi se-vacuum, inhlanganisela yamandla aphezulu noma ama-porcelain insulators, indlela yokusebenza yasentwasahlobo, nama-transformer amanje ahlanganisiwe. Ukucushwa okuhlangene kunciphisa indawo yokufaka ngenkathi kugcinwa ukusebenza okuhle kakhulu kokufakwa kukagesi.
Idizayini yayo yesigxobo esivaliwe ithuthukisa ukumelana nomswakama, uthuli, kanye nokungcola, ikwenze ifanelekele ukufakwa kukaloliwe wangaphandle wesikhathi eside ngezidingo zokulungisa kancane.
1. Izinhlelo zikagesi ezidonsa umzila kaloliwe (olayini abangaphezulu kuka-27.5kV);
2. Umphakeli wezitimela zasemadolobheni kanye nezicelo zokuhlukanisa;
3. Iziteshi ezincane, iziteshi zokushintsha, kanye nezinhlelo zokuvikela ulayini ongaphezulu;
4. Ukuthuthukiswa kwengqalasizinda yezitimela kanye nemiklamo yokubuyisela engenawo uwoyela;
Ukufakwa kwe-I-27.5kV I-Single Pole Vacuit Circuit Breakerngokuvamile kwenziwa ezigxotsheni zosizo noma emibhoshongweni yensimbi. Isisekelo esifanele nokuqondanisa kubalulekile ukuze kuqinisekiswe ukuzinza kokusebenza.
Ngemva kokufaka, ukuhlola okusebenzayo okuhlanganisa ukuvula/ukuvala umsebenzi nokuqinisekisa isikhathi kufanele kuqedwe ngaphambi kokuhlanganiswa kwesistimu.

Q2: Kungani kusetshenziswa ubuchwepheshe be-vacuum kule breaker yesifunda?A: Ukuphazamiseka kwe-vacuum kunikeza ukucisha kwe-arc okusheshayo, amandla aphezulu e-dielectric, nempilo ende kagesi, okuyenza ilungele ukusebenza okuvamile.
Q3: Ingasetshenziselwa amaphrojekthi wokubuyisela?A: Yebo, isetshenziswa kakhulu ekuthuthukisweni kwe-oyela-to-vacuum retrofit ngenxa yesakhiwo sayo esihlangene kanye nomklamo ongenawo uwoyela.
Q4: Yiziphi izindawo ezifanele?A: Idizayinelwe izindawo zikaloliwe zangaphandle, okuhlanganisa umswakama ophezulu, ukungcola, nokwehluka okubanzi kwezinga lokushisa.
Q5: Ingabe idinga ukulungiswa njalo?A: Izidingo zokuyilungisa zincane kakhulu ngenxa yesiphazamisi se-vacuum esivaliwe kanye nesakhiwo esiqinile.
